ABSTRACT:
An object of the present invention is to provide a digital amplifier which is capable of preventing a reproduction of an analogue audio signal from a loud speaker, when an output sound volume from the loud speaker is set to zero and when inputting of a digital audio signal or an input signal is stopped. In order to achieve the object, in the digital amplifier of the present invention, a silent PWM signal output section7outputs a PWM signal having a duty ratio of 50%, instead of a PWM signal generated by the PWM signal generating section6, in the following cases: the factor detecting section3detects that the digital audio signal is multiplied by the factor “0” in the gain regulation section2, the silent signal determining section4determines that the signal input from the reproducing unit13is stopped, and the silent signal determining section4determines that the digital audio signal is a signal at a silent level.
